Data-Driven Reuse of Waste Wood

This paper presents an industrial research collaboration, addressing how discarded lumber from a cutting process can be used in construction. The process cuts lumber is into sizes, based on digital visual information, and high-quality elements are used in products for the furniture or window industry. Such a process results in otherwise discarded off-cut lumber in either a good or bad qualities. The process is driven by data, which if leveraged through our proposed design method, could distribute good/bad material where needed in wooden beams for construction. The design system creates a data stream, intended to inform a machine that cuts finger joints and glues small lumber pieces into continuous linear members. As a result, the research describes the current facilities of the industry partner while detailing how the method could be implemented within their facilities. Furthermore, the method is evaluated through a series of digital design proposals, where the ease of implementation, visual correlation to the intended design and material performance are evaluation criterias.
